Job Summary
The Head of CRES Digital & Data is responsible for driving business-led digital transformation across the Corporate Real Estate Services (CRES) function. This role ensures that digital capabilities, data assets, and technology-enabled processes translate into measurable business value, improved decision making, and enhanced colleague experiences across the real estate lifecycle.The role will provide strategic oversight of technologies supporting facilities management, engineering, capital projects, workplace experience, physical security, portfolio management, sustainability, parking and mobility, smart buildings, access control, CCTV, BMS, IoT, ESG reporting and related real estate systems.
The role provides business ownership of digital outcomes - focusing on adoption, user experience, process modernisation, and data driven insights while partnering closely with the Head of Technology (CRES), who retains accountability for technology strategy, platforms, architecture, integrations, delivery, and risk control alignment
The Head: CRES Data and Technology Services acts as the key driver of digital product vision, data-as-a-product maturity, and operational change enablement, ensuring that CRES extracts maximum value from our real estate technology ecosystem.
- Develop and maintain the CRES Digital & Data Business Strategy, architecture and roadmap for the Corporate Real Estate Services portfolio across Africa, ensuring alignment with business strategy, operational requirements and enterprise technology standards
- Define digital capability needs across the CRES value chain (portfolio, workplace, operations, engineering, ESG).
- Translate process pain points and business objectives into digital product requirements and outcome‑based roadmaps.
- Drive benefits realisation or commercialisation, ensuring that digital investments deliver improvements in cost-to-serve, asset lifecycle, utilisation, sustainability, and vendor performance.
- Act as the business owner for digital products used across CRES (workplace tools, space analytics, asset insights, ESG reporting dashboards, portfolio visualisation).
- Shape the desired user experience, ensuring systems are intuitive and optimise colleague productivity and service quality.
- Prioritise features based on business value and partner with the Head of Technology for delivery sequencing and roadmap alignment.
- Own the business definition of data products for Portfolio, Asset, Space, Vendor, and ESG domains.
- Define business semantics, KPIs, success measures, and data quality expectations.
- Drive data governance across CRES, ensuring that vendor-generated data meets quality, completeness, and timeliness thresholds.
- Partner with the Technology team, who build and maintain the underlying pipelines, integrations, and data architecture.
- Lead the development of executive insights, dashboards, and performance packs that enable strategic decision‑making.
- Build scenario models and analytics that support:
- footprint optimisation
- space utilisation intelligence
- cost-to-serve analysis
- asset lifecycle performance
- vendor performance and SLA adherence
- ESG sustainability insights
- Serve as the business owner for analytic requirements; Tech manages infrastructure and engineering.
- Lead digital adoption and change enablement across CRES, ensuring new tools and processes are embedded effectively.
- Re-engineer business processes to maximise the value of technology investments.
- Strengthen vendor governance models by establishing clear data expectations, performance insights, and outcome-led reporting.
- Ensure that digital ways of working are institutionalised across the CRES value chain.
Work closely with:
- Portfolio Strategy: to enable data-driven investment decisions.
- Operations & Facilities Management: to improve service transparency, quality, and efficiency.
- Engineering & Asset Management: to enhance asset intelligence and lifecycle planning.
- Governance & ESG: to improve reporting, accuracy, and sustainability metrics.
- Head of Technology (CRES) & Group IT: to align business needs with technology standards and platform strategies.
- Provide strategic oversight of smart building, workplace and physical security technologies, including building systems, access control, workplace solutions, occupancy analytics and related digital infrastructure.
- Establish technology and data governance standards across outsourced service providers, ensuring data integrity, interoperability, reporting consistency and effective management of technology-related risks.
- Identify and drive opportunities to improve operational performance, user experience, sustainability outcomes and decision-making through the adoption of emerging technologies, automation, AI and advanced analytics.
The role ensures business alignment, while the Technology function ensures technical feasibility, compliance, cybersecurity, architecture, and delivery.
Requirements
~1 min read- 10 - 20 years’ experience with proven experience in Real Estate Technology or related and a track record of digital transformation
- Experience must include developing integrated customer-centric technology workplace product or service solutions while working with and managing stakeholders across business and/or functional areas and budget management.
- Exposure to digital transformation and data-driven decision-making
- Education in Real Estate, Business, Data & Analytics, Information Systems, or related fields
- Experience in digital transformation, business process optimisation, data-driven decision support, or technology-enabled operational improvement
- Experience working with outsourced service providers and large operational portfolios
- Strong background in business analysis, product ownership, or digital strategy in complex environments
